Default $25 NL weak straight vs.... ?

25 NL, first hand at the table. Everyone of note has me covered. About 6:30 EST. (I've noticed players are generally a lot tighter in the morning.)

Hero has 84o on BB.

CO limps.
SB completes.
Hero checks.

Pot: .75 Flop: 6 - 5 - A

everyone checks.

Turn: 7

Hero bets .25
CO raises to .75
Hero re-raises to 2.50
CO re-raises AI.

Hero.....?

A badly played played two pair, a badly played 66 or 55, 77, maybe even 88-TT or 34s or 34o. And of course 89s or 89o.

I'm at work so no access to Pokerstoke but I'd guess you're looking alright against that range.

I'm assumming this board is rainbow
